Equally, the scintillation yield, transportation and luminescence generate are all depending on the crystal composition of your scintillator3. Specifically, the Electricity transfer within the scintillator is a construction delicate phenomena ruled by copyright capture in deep and shallow traps, and other radiation-dependent defects5. Defects serve as lure for electrons and holes, interrupting Electrical power transfer in the method. Certainly, prior investigations confirmed the existence of traps in scintillators, Whilst a whole understanding of the energetics of such defects in many materials is still scarce. In perspective with the potent efficiency-construction romance, it is important to know the defect chemistry of the material, Specifically All those which might be induced when the fabric is in operation6,7. This is necessary to further improve existing and in layout of resilient products.

Llalic and coworkers13 have Earlier carried out initially-ideas calculations, together with spin orbit coupling on BGO, while specific attributes ended up uncovered to get improved in comparison to typical DFT, the band gap was underestimated.
Jazmati and coworkers22 investigated BGO: Ce samples implanted at linear no-threshold design at seventy seven K with He ions for producing waveguides. They noticed a phase improve from the BGO, modifying its cubic structure to an anisotropic manual layer generated through the ’worry�?in the He beam deployment and, at the same time modifying the optical action. Apart from, Nd doped BGO demonstrates the Houses that let its use in the development of good-point out lasers23. The benefits claimed for these resultant elements notwithstanding, their sensible applicability is hindered by lack of detailed details about their microstructure plus the position on the dopant atom while in the procedure. The choice on the REE dopant used for our investigation is guided by experimental results. Unique REE dopants are already claimed to enhance scintillation performance12,22. For instance, it's been present that the radiation resistance of BGO crystal was improved by Eu doping resulting in a lot quicker induced absorption recovery24. In the same vein, Ce doping has been discovered to bring about prevalence of thermo-luminescence (TSL) peaks around area temperature (RT)twenty five. Likewise, Nd, Tm and Ce are beautiful dopant since they have been identified to posses emission lines because of 4f�?f transmission from seen to near-infrared wavelength, for this reason are often called luminescence centers26.

The trivalent Bi cation has an appropriate ionic dimension to accommodate the REE ion and has long been found to influence Homes of scintillators44. This will make them ideal dopants for the BGO system22. To substitute the REE atom for the Bi web-site, we regarded all the non-equal Bi web pages and proceeded with our calculation Along with the quite possibly the most secure internet site for doping. For our investigation, we regarded REE = Ce, Pr, Nd, and Tm as dopant features;all regarded in prior experimental studies22,24. The REE atoms are thought of to replace Bi atom culminating in the REE/Bi ratio of one/64 inside the supercell. For that viewed as dopants, the dimensions of your ionic radii decreases from Ce (1.01 Å) to Tm (0.88 Å) causing a reduce in REE-O bond size. In general, the doping of BGO with REE impacts the structural Qualities of BGO minimally.

The nature of reflectance of incident radiation about the BGO is explained by its reflectivity. The reflective spectra is revealed in Fig. 7b. Comparable to the absorption spectra, it really is characterised by 3 regimes with the peak attaining most at about twelve eV. The attained spectrum reproduced capabilities noticed experimentally47. Not merely is The form with the spectrum related, the peaks are situated at similar energies. The extinction Qualities are shown in Fig. 7c, it elucidates the absorption losses at individual ranges of incident electromagnetic spectrum. From our calculated spectrum, it could be seen which the extinction coefficient will increase gradually which is highest at six.four eV from which its price declines fast even further. We obtained a refractive index of 2.six at three.five eV, see Fig. 7d. This value is in settlement refractive index received in experiment47.
